Tye'sha Nicole Fluker (born December 27, 1984) is an American professional basketball player in the WNBA.

High school

Fluker played for Muir High School in Pasadena, California, where she was named a WBCA All-American. She participated in the 2002 WBCA High School All-America Game where she scored three points. She also participated in the 2002 Inaugural Women's McDonald All-American Game

College

Fluker attended college at the University of Tennessee and graduated in 2006. There she helped lead the Lady Vols to three Final Four appearances, two regular season SEC titles, two SEC Tournament crowns and an overall record of 125-19 in her four-year career. Following her collegiate career, she was selected 10th overall in the 2006 WNBA Draft by the Charlotte Sting.

Professional

On January 8, 2007 she was traded to the Seattle Storm as the seventh pick in the WNBA Dispersal Draft of former Charlotte Sting players.

On June 5, 2008 she signed with the Chicago Sky.

She played for Ružomberok in Slovakia during the 2008-09 WNBA off-season.

She is playing in Poland for the winter of 2010 in Energa Toruń.
